Chapter 312 - Lost Patience

Ashwing's voice turned dry. "What now? You gonna punch the sky?"

Lindarion raised a hand.

"No," he said. "I'm going to tear it."

The glow in his palm was subtle, like pulling on invisible threads. His divine affinity sparked faintly at his fingertips, just enough to crack whatever illusion stretched below them.

Ashwing hovered, wings beating low and slow to hold them steady.

The sky didn't tear.

But the air rippled, like a curtain caught in wind, and just for a second, something massive shimmered into view far below.

Stone towers.

Black walls.

Fortress gates. Half-submerged.

Then it vanished again.

"Found it," Lindarion said.

Ashwing didn't reply right away.

Then: "You sure you want to go alone?"

Lindarion nodded. "I have to. We don't know what's inside."

Ashwing began to descend, slow, deliberate. Wind curled through his wings.

Beneath them, the illusion twisted like smoke around glass.

Somewhere below… the real fortress waited.

And inside it, so did the monsters.
